Purina Dog Food Born Of Horse Feed Makers

Wednesday, September 5th, 2007

With its beginnings dating back to 1893 manufacturing feed for horses, the Ralston-Purina company was born on the theory that horse always have to eat, regardless of the economic climate. With that basic premise still in mind Purina dog food remains one of the world leaders in the manufacture and distribution of pet food.

Iams Dog Food Considered A Global Best

Wednesday, August 29th, 2007

Jazz musician Hoagie Carmichael made the phrase eukanuba popular in the 1940s, meaning the best. When Paul Iams first developed his brand of pet food in a feed mill outside Dayton, Ohio in 1946, he adopted the term for the name of his product and for 60 years, Iams dog food has been producing quality pet foods for dogs and cats, considered some of the best in the global market.
